Why Use 3A Molecular Sieve For Insulating Glass Desiccant

Molecular sieves are a type of crystalline aluminosilicate with uniform pore size and extremely high specific surface area. According to their crystal structure, they can divide into 3A molecular sieves, 4A molecular sieves, 5A molecular sieves, 13A molecular sieves, etc. They have strong and effective moisture absorption and can adsorb methanol, ethanol, hydrogen sulfide, carbon dioxide, etc.


Product features:

Harmless and non corrosive;
Chemical stability, wear resistance, and strong mechanical strength;
The moisture absorption performance is less affected by environmental humidity, and can still absorb a large amount of water vapor at ultra-low humidity (RH=5% or below), with strong moisture control ability;

Can use multiple times;
Product application:
Widely used for dehydration of various liquids, paints, fuels, coatings, drying and desulfurization of liquefied petroleum gas and liquid hydrocarbons, drying of air, gas, ethane, propane, acetylene, etc.

It also used for moisture-proof of products in the fields of biopharmaceuticals and semiconductors.

Why use 3A molecular sieve for insulating glass desiccant


Because the lattice pores of 3A molecular sieve are 3 angstroms, which is the smallest among all molecular sieves. It can only absorb water and cannot absorb any other components in the air, because the critical diameter of water molecules is 2.8 angstroms.

And their polarity is very strong Any other type of molecular sieve can adsorb oxygen or nitrogen from the air, and this adsorption ability is highly sensitive to small temperature changes.

When the temperature slightly decreases, other types of molecular sieves will adsorb a large amount of air inside the insulating glass, resulting in a vacuum state.

When the temperature rises, the molecular sieve releases a large amount of air into the spacer layer, causing the air inside the insulating glass to expand With the change of temperature difference between day and night and the change of seasons, insulating glass easily twisted and broken due to expansion and contraction, resulting in a shortened lifespan Sudden breakage of glass can lead to major accidents So, in order to strictly use non-3A molecular sieves as desiccants for air dried insulating glass.
4A molecular sieve cannot use for insulating glass desiccant because it not only absorbs water, but also certain gases in the air, such as nitrogen and oxygen. When 4A molecular sieve used in insulating glass, it will absorb and release air with temperature differences, which can easily cause glass expansion or distortion deformation, and seriously lead to major accidents.
